The Van Ness Corridor neighborhood is the only condominium neighborhood featured on PulseFactors.com that is north of Market Street. This neighborhood is anchored by civic and performing arts facilities. The crown jewel is the San Francisco City Hall, a prominent historic landmark that is a much-loved element of City skyline. Aside from the numerous city and state government buildings, Van Ness Corridor is where all the City´s performing arts facilities are found, including Davies Symphony Hall, the War Memorial Opera House, the Herbst Theatre and the San Francisco Ballet.
The neighborhood is urban and cosmopolitan and has many residential amenities. The neighborhood flavor varies from block to block, as do the residential opportunities. While it is a well-established neighborhood, many parts remain in transition. Regardless, upscale dining opportunities abound, public transportation options are plentiful and the neighborhood is centrally located.
